navi++定位和导航方案概述-robotsns.pdfVIP

  • 173
  • 0
  • 约3.45千字
  • 约 7页
  • 2018-05-10 发布于天津
  • 举报
Navi++ 定位和导航方案概述 Navi++ 定位和导航方案概述 北京布科思科技有限公司 BeijingBoocaxTechnology Co.Ltd. 1 606 地址:北京市海淀区清河永泰园甲 号建金中心 网址: Version 1.0.0 UpdatedDate2017.11.01 1 北京布科思科技有限公司 Boocax Navi++ 定位和导航方案概述 一、产品介绍 Navi++ 是一款高性能的机器人自主定位导航系统,致力于为机器 人提供优良的构图、定位、导航等服务。系统融合激光和其他传感器, 提供即时的构图和定位服务,具有高精度、高鲁棒性的特点。导航服 务采取动态路径规划的方式,提供实时路径规划、动态避障等功能, 使机器人运动起来更加流畅。 Navi++ 采用模块化的组织方式,提供了完善的通讯接口,因此可 以很方便的集成到宿主系统中。通过这些接口,可以执行诸如构图、 获得当前位置、导航等功能,宿主系统可以根据自己的需要灵活的调 整和扩展功能。为了方便客户使用,我们开发了专用的桌面版、安卓 版控制软件。 二、系统结构和框架 2 北京布科思科技有限公司 Boocax Navi++ 定位和导航方案概述 Navi++_Core TCP UART 层通过 、 的方式接受接收业务层下发的 指令,然后执行相应的任务并返回数据。Navi++_Core 通过串口和底 盘进行数据交互,将速度信息下发到底盘使之移动,同时接收码盘、 超声波等传感器采集的数据。 三、功能介绍 1. 构图 Navi++_Core 融合激光雷达、视觉、里程计等多种传感器,使用 同步定位与建图(SLAM)技术完成地图构建,同时利用回环检测来纠 正构图中可能引发的误差。地图精度可以到达2cm,还可以满足大空 间环境的构图需求。 2. 定位 Navi++_Core 融合激光定位和UWB 技术进行定位,具有高精度 (可以达到2cm),高鲁棒性的特点,在超视距环境和相似环境中依然 3 北京布科思科技有限公司 Boocax Navi++ 定位和导航方案概述 可以获得准确位置。并且支持自动重定位,外力干扰造成定位丢失后, 能够根据环境特征重新确定自身位姿。 3. 导航 Navi++_Core具有路径规划和自动避障功能,采用即时动态的路 径规划算法,可以根据当前环境实时优化运动轨迹,在躲避障碍物的 同时保证宿主机器运动的流畅性。避障效果良好,支持多种传感器, 包括深度相机、激光、红外、超声波等。 4. 高级功能 (1) 巡线功能 Navi++ 除了基本的自由导航外,还提供了巡线功能,使机器 人在指定的轨迹上运动。该功能可以应用于AGV 等领域。 (2) 虚拟墙 支持虚拟墙 电子围栏技术,通过设定虚拟墙可以很方便的指( ) 定机器人禁止进入的区域。 (3) POI 漫游 4 北京布科思科技有限公司 Boocax Navi++ 定位和导航方案概述 通过设置兴趣点,机器人可以在指定的点随

文档评论(0)

1亿VIP精品文档

相关文档